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: - Recurrence or progression of a histologically confirmed malignant glioblastoma WHO-grade IV or anaplastic astrocytoma WHO-grade III without pathological safeguard fulfilling magnetic resonance imaging criteria of a glioblastoma - Progressive singular cerebral metastasis of a solid tumor without the option of surgery or irradiation or multiple progressive cerebral metastases after standard irradiation therapy - Remission of reversible adverse reactions of previous systemic therapy - No administration or steady dose of glucocorticoids within at least the last week before the first cerebral MRI - One line of therapy of the recurrent or progressive disease at most, which has to be completed at least 4 weeks, in case of first line administration of nitrosourea 6 weeks, before inclusion - Patient consents to stay in hospital for the first combined administration of Temsirolimus and Irinotecan - Age = 18 years - ECOG Performance Status 0-2 - Estimated life expectancy of at least 3 months - At least one measurable lesion on MRI according to RECIST - Patient must avoid drinking of grapefruit juice during participation in the trial - Signed informed consent - A previous irradiation therapy must be terminated at least 12 weeks before inclusion

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: - A second malignoma requiring irradiation or chemotherapy - Scheduled surgery within the timeframe of trial conduction - Infratentorial localisation of the tumor - Cardiac arrhythmia requiring anti-arrhythmic therapy - Myocardial infarction 1,5 times the laboratory´s upper limit value - Bilirubin > 1.5 mg/dl - Alkaline phosphatase > 2.5 times the laboratory´s upper limit value - GOT / GPT > 2.5 times the laboratory´s upper limit value - Hereditary fructose intolerance - Inflammatory bowel disease - Ileus - Uncontrolled diabetes - Hypersensitivity to Irinotecan or Temsirolimus - Serious internistic or neurological disease with poor prognosis (e.g. HIV-infection) - Diseases that are associated with repeated vomitting and thus interfere with the oral intake of medication - Psychological, domestic, sociological or geographical circumstances which could interfere significantly with compliance in regard to attending follow-up visits - Concurrent participation in other therapeutic trials - Pregnancy / Breastfeeding - patient did not practice safe contraception, only women of childbearing potential (intrauterine device plus condom, spermicide plus condom or intrauterine device plus spermicide) - Men, whose female cohabitant of childbearing potential does not practice safe contraception (in this case hormonal contraception is regarded as safe) - HIV-Infection - Active drug abuse - Chronic alcohol abuse

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Determining the maximum tolerable dose (MTD) of Irinotecan and Temsirolimus at combined administration by observing dose-limiting toxicities (DLT).

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
- analysis of the pharmakokinetics and pharmakodynamics of temsirolimus and irinotecan under combined administration on day 1, 8, 15, 22, 29, 36, 43 and 50 - time to progression on day 43 - Overall Survival (OS) - ECOG at screening and on day 1, 8, 15, 22, 29, 36, 43 and 50
